If you can't tie a good knot, tie alot of them. J/K... There is a splicing device called a fid or something like that. If you can fit the rope in the barrel of a ball point pen, it works the same way Just study another rope and it is not to hard to figure out. BTW a knot weakens a rope by 50%, a slice by only 10%.
